
13.4.7 Error 7 (OE-4): Overvoltage during Stop
Possible reason
Solution
Excessive inertia on the load
● Increase deceleration time (E0.27)
● Use suitable brake components
Surge voltage from the power supply
Check input power supply
13.4.8 Error 8 (UE-1): Undervoltage during Run
Possible reason
Solution
Power failure during running
Check input power supply
Main circuit capacitor deterioration
Contact with service
13.4.9 Error 9 (SC): Surge Current or Short Circuit
Possible reason
Solution
External phase-phase short circuit of motor
Check motor wiring
Earth surge
Remove the short circuit and check motor
Internal error of power module
Contact with service
Surge current
Increase the acceleration time (E0.26), reduce
the overexcitation braking factor (E0.55)
13.4.10 Error 10 (IPH.L): Input Phase Loss
Possible reason
Solution
Abnormal, omitted or broken connections
of frequency converter power supply
Check power supply connections, remove omitted
or broken connections
Broken fuse
Check fuse
Imbalance in the three phases of input
power supply
Check if the imbalance situation exceeds convert-
er withstand capability
Main circuit capacitor deterioration
Contact with service
13.4.11 Error 11 (OPH.L): Output Phase Loss
Possible reason
Solution
Abnormal, omitted or broken connections
of frequency converter outputs
Check the connections of frequency converter out-
puts, remove omitted or broken connections
Imbalance in the three phases of outputs
Check motor
